From Longman Dictionary of Contemporary English deficient /dɪˈfɪʃənt/ adjective formal 1 not containing or having enough of something Women who are dieting can become iron deficient. deficient in patients who were deficient in vitamin C 2 not good enough Our prisons are our most deficient social service.

  5. deficient/dɪˈfɪʃənt/adj. lacking some essential; incomplete; defective. inadequate in quantity or supply; insufficient. Etymology: 16th Century: from Latin dēficiēns lacking, from dēficere to fall short; see defectdeˈficientlyadv. 'deficient' also found in these entries (note: many are not synonyms or translations):

  8. 1. : not having enough of something that is important or necessary. a nutritionally deficient diet. — usually + in. a diet deficient in certain vitamins. a man who is deficient in judgment [=a man whose judgment is poor] students who are deficient [= lacking] in their knowledge of history. 2. : not good enough : not as good as others.
